From: Hypoxia inducible prolyl hydroxylase PHD3 maintains carcinoma cell growth by decreasing the stability of p27

Cell cycle block in PHD3 depleted cells is p27-dependent. a Reduced cell proliferation as judged by reduced cell amount of hypoxic siPHD3-depleted HeLa cells is rescued with concomitant p27 knockdown. b Quantification of cell survival from four independent experiments with 4–5 optical views per experiment. Asterisk indicates significant difference (p = 0,05; n = 4). Protein expression was monitored with western blotting from parallel samples. c Knockdown of p27 restores the effect of PHD3 depletion on cell cycle. HeLa cells exposed to the indicated double knockdown followed by 6 h hypoxia and FACS analysis. d Quantification of cell cycle phases from three independent experiments using indicated double knockdown
